Laurens County commission ends state of emergency declared for winter storm

Laurens County Commission · February 3, 2026
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.

Summary

The Laurens County Commission voted unanimously to end the state of emergency that had been declared during the recent ice and snow storm; the commission was advised the termination should be done by resolution and recorded a 5–0 tally in favor.

Laurens County commissioners voted to end the state of emergency that the county enacted during last week’s ice and snow storm.
